TripConnect is a recently introduced program by TripAdvisor. It is a powerful new way for independent properties to drive direct bookings from the world’s largest travel website directly to your property’s website booking engine. As part of an effort to beef up search security, in late 2011 Google announced they would no longer provide search query data from users logged into Google accounts.
